One of the most important keys to getting a good night's sleep
is choosing the right pillow. This is not always an easy selection
to make, but hopefully we can help...
- Your pillow must be the right height for your sleeping
position.
- Side sleepers need a relatively high, dense pillow to
support their head in a natural position.
- Back sleepers need a flatter pillow to keep the neck and
spine aligned properly.
- Those who sleep on their stomach need a very thin pillow.
NOTE: Sleeping on the stomach is not great for your neck
and spine...you might want to try changing to another position.
- People who switch positions during the night need a flat
pillow for the time on their back or stomach, and a thicker
pillow for the time on their side.
- Your pillow must be in good condition.
Many people get so attached to their pillow that they
do not realize it is worn out. To test your pillow fold it in
half, squeeze out the air, and let go. If it doesn't quickly
spring back open it's time for a new one.
- Your pillow must be made of the right materials.
Store-bought pillows are typically filled with polyester
or other synthetic fibers, synthetic rubber, or down and feathers
and covered with conventionally-grown cotton fabric or a cotton/poly
blend. Synthetic fillings and polyester fabrics are manufactured
from petrochemicals, which can offgas toxic and sensitivity-causing
fumes. Down/feather pillows harbor dust mites and cause allergic

Many folks who change sleeping positions during the night choose
down/feather pillows because the thickness can be adjusted as
desired. But, as you might know, feather pillows have their problems:
1) they are not very comfortable when they matte down after the
first couple of months; 2) they often cause allergic reactions;
and 3) most down/feather pillows cannot be washed to keep dust
mites under control.

People who sleep on their side need a relatively high, dense
pillow to support their head in a natural, straight position.

* Kapok is a silky, fluffy, resilient fiber from the seed pods
of the tropical Ceiba pentandra tree. These pillows can be machine
washed, but need to be completely dried in a dryer, then refluffed
by hand or with a stick. Kapok is imported from South America

Pure-Rest's Woollie Ball and Suite Sleep's Woolly Bolas pillows
are amazing! Unlike pillows filled with wool batting, these pillows
are contain little woolen balls that resist the need to attach
to each other, which keeps your pillow fluffy over years of use.
The loose nature of the soft, balled-up wool also reduces pressure
on the ear of side-sleepers.
Light-fill and low pillows are appropriate for back sleepers.
Medium, heavy and high pillows work best for side sleepers and
those who switch positions in the middle of the night. All of
these pillow heights can be created with a zippered Woolly Bolas
pillow by adding or removing fill.
You can machine wash these pillows on the delicate cycle and
air-dry indoors, but try to wait till absolutely necessary because
washing removes the lanolin.
